Former President Trump dropped a second federal civil action against New York Attorney General Letitia James, which was done in an effort to thwart her $250 million fraud lawsuit against his Manhattan real estate company

Trump's lawyer, Alina Habba, said in a statement,"This appeal was voluntarily withdrawn for strategic purposes."

James' suit was filed in New York state court after her investigators for several years reviewed claims that the Trump Organization had improperly manipulated the stated valuations of various real estate assets for financial gain.
